GCC setup: confirm the operative policy before modelling incentives
Implementation-document review
Source-supported facts
Invest UP’s GCC page provides policy and implementation documents, but its page labelling also retains a draft reference. The operative instrument therefore needs to be identified before detailed benefits are stated.
TLGS assessment
A GCC investment decision should compare functions, talent, data controls, premises and entity structure. Incentives should be applied only after testing the relevant definition, approval authority, start date and conditions in the operative scheme.
Practical next steps
- Identify the final policy, implementing rules and any superseding clarification.
- Create a benefit-by-benefit eligibility matrix tied to the proposed business.
